What is notarization?
Before we delve into the services we offer, let’s first understand what notarization is. A notary public is a government-appointed official who verifies and certifies documents. They act as an impartial witness to prevent fraud and verify that the signatories understand the contents of the document.
Why are notaries important?
Notarized documents are often needed for legal and financial transactions, such as signing a will, purchasing a home, or applying for a loan. A notary’s signature confirms that the person who signed the document did so willingly and with the required level of understanding.
What documents require notarization?
Documents that typically require notarization include:
- Deeds
- Wills
- Trusts
- Powers of attorney
- Contracts
- Affidavits
- Title transfers
- Loan documents

How to Get Notary Services at Arvest Bank?
Getting notary services from Arvest Bank is easy! Here are the steps to follow when you need to get a document notarized:
-
Gather your documents and identification – Bring the document that needs to be notarized and a valid photo ID, such as a driver’s license or passport. The document must not be signed until you are in the presence of the notary.
-
Visit your nearest Arvest Bank – You can schedule an appointment or walk-in to any of our 260 branches. The notary will ask to see your ID and witness you sign the document.
-
Pay the fee – Our notary services are available at a nominal fee at various locations.
-
Receive your notarized document – The notary will sign and stamp the document to complete the notarization process.
